Recently it seems that every welding job that I do is repair. I haven’t dealt with all new metal in a while. During preparation for painting of the railing, the scraper went right through the post. It appears that that water got into the post during the winter and froze causing it to rupture. I cut off the bottom 4 inches and replaced it. I have uploaded the following pictures:
